80% common sense and knowing how the 3 positions work (USD/Tether - BTC - Alt Coins)
20% Technical Analysis to build upon and min-max above.

Start with youtube, and learn about fibonacci retracements and trend lines and candle patterns, use only this for a while then move to moving averages and ichimoku clouds... then incorporate lagging indicators like RSI or MACD... only buy when things are low.. only sell when things are high.. pretty simple in theory.. a lot harder if you trade emotionally.

A welcome to you newbie. You want to start into trading but you don't know what to do. Let me share some of the things you need that will help you.

1. Don't go into a battle with no weapons. - What is this? In battle, a soldier needs weapons in order to win. Same with trading, in order to become a successful one, you need to gain knowledge and information that will help you in trading like for example. How to use indicators, How to use technical analysis. How to read candlesticks and so many more. Don't trade with no knowledge because your money will be gone like "POOF".

2. Trade emotionless. - This is very hard to do especially if you are a very emotional people. When I am starting in trading, I tend to put some emotions in my trading and what is the end - result? LOSS. WHY? Because when I saw my bought coin crashing down, I sold all of it at a loss because I don't want to lose my funds. Don't trade with emotions because emotions will eat you and your money. Trade calmly and no emotions involved. Smiley

3. Be patient - When traders ask for an advice, this is always the first thing they are saying but accept it that some traders tend to become impatient and the end, it will be a loss for them. If your bought coin crashed below your buying price, leave the exchange. Don't see it for hours or even days. Sometimes, we need to hold and be patient for us to gain profits. When I am trading and I see my coin dropped below my buying price, I'm reading here in the forum and I don't see the exchange very often. It will be stressful if you do that.

4. Don't risk any amount that you can't afford to lose. - You need to set a specific amount for you in trading that when that money is lost, you will not feel anything bad. In my first trading, I invested 100$ in trading. Lucky I am not at a loss right now but if if if my 100$ will be gone in trading, I will not feel anything because I can afford that value to lose. In order to do this you need some discipline too.

5. Don't trade by using signals from the pump and dump groups - I inserted this because I know that P & D groups especially on telegrams are SHIT.. PURE BULLSHIT. If you are a newbie, its better to learn how to read charts rather than hoping for the group to share some signals for you. Before they share a signal, they bought it already and they need people to pump it. When the time comes that their target price reached, they will dump into your face very hard that when you are about to sell it, you are now at a loss so don't trade using signals with them.

For day trading I solely use depth chart analysis, it is best for understanding the market of a coin in the immediate future. Technical analysis is better when you are swing trading where you hold a coin for several weeks. The cryptocurrency market is insanely volatile in 2018. You can make a fortune in a moment and lose it in the next whether you trade Bitcoin, another coin, or the GBTC Bitcoin trust. Consider mitigating risks, hedging, and not “going long” with all your investable funds. TIP: If you trade only the top coins by market cap (that is coins like Bitcoin Ethereum), or GBTC, then the chances of losing everything overnight are slim (not impossible, but slim). Other cryptocurrencies are riskier (but can offer quick gains on a good day).
